Description
The Elbow Phantom is a realistic model designed for X-Ray, CT, Ultrasound, and MRI imaging, mimicking the average adult elbow anatomy. It includes synthetic bones made from patented materials and is ideal for training and testing medical imaging devices without exposing patients to radiation. The phantom is compatible with various imaging methods, offering realistic T2 relaxation times for MRI.

Anatomy
The phantom includes partial ulna, radius, and humerus bones, embedded in acoustically accurate skin-mimicking tissue.

Technical Properties
The phantom's body tissue has a sound velocity of 1410 m/s, density of 1.02 g/cm3, and attenuation of 1.7 dB/cm at 2.25 MHz. Cortical and trabecular bones have different properties, with cortical bone having a sound velocity of 3000 m/s and trabecular bone 2800 m/s. Thermal properties include thermal conductivity of 0.776 W/m K and specific heat of 0.978 J/g°C.

Materials Used
The phantom uses urethane-based soft resin for soft tissues and a ceramic-reinforced epoxy-based composite for synthetic bones.

Size and Weight
The phantom measures 4.4 x 3.6 x 9.9 inches and weighs approximately 2.7 lbs. The shipment size is 23 x 14 x 10 inches, weighing 11 lbs.

Handling Instructions
The phantom can be scanned in standard positions used for real patients and can be placed horizontally or vertically.

Storage and Handling
Protect the phantom from intense UV light and store it in a dry, dark place when not in use.

Cleaning
The phantom is water-resistant and can be cleaned with water or soapy water. It is resistant to chemicals, but testing is recommended before using strong solvents.
